Christmas Magic Cookie Bars (Print-Friendly Version)

Bring holiday cheer with these Christmas magic cookie bars. Semi-sweet chocolate, festive M&Ms, coconut, and nuts create a crowd-pleasing December treat. Perfect for parties or homemade gifts—one to keep handy.

# Ingredients You’ll Need:

→ Base

01 - 1 1/2 cups graham cracker crumbs
02 - 1/2 cup unsalted butter, melted

→ Toppings

03 - 1 can (14 oz) sweetened condensed milk
04 - 1 cup Christmas M&M's
05 - 1 cup semi-sweet chocolate chips
06 - 1 cup butterscotch chips (optional)
07 - 1 1/3 cups shredded coconut
08 - 1 cup chopped mixed nuts

# How to Make It:

01 - Preheat oven to 350°F (177°C).
02 - Lightly grease a 13x9 inch baking pan with nonstick cooking spray.
03 - In a bowl, combine graham cracker crumbs and melted butter until evenly moistened. Press the mixture firmly into the bottom of the prepared pan to form a compact crust.
04 - Pour sweetened condensed milk evenly over the graham cracker crust. Sprinkle chocolate chips, butterscotch chips, coconut flakes, M&M's, and chopped nuts over the surface in even layers.
05 - Bake in preheated oven for 30 to 45 minutes until the edges are golden and the center is set.
06 - Allow the bars to cool completely in the pan before slicing into bars and serving.

# Extra Suggestions:

01 - For cleaner slices, refrigerate the bars for at least one hour before cutting.
